A DUNFERMLINE family is celebrating five generations of females after they welcomed the birth of their newest member.
The Downies now have five generations of all females after great-granddaughter Stacey Dowie gave birth to her second child, a daughter.
There are 95 years between eldest female member Agnes Gedrim and her great-great-granddaughter, Orla Downie, who was born on September 2 at the Victoria Hospital in Kirkcaldy.
The second generation began with great-grandmother, Doris Downie, 64, and then grandmother Vivienne Downie, 41.
Stacy Downie, 24, gave birth to her son five years ago but her baby daughter marks the start of five generations of strong women.
Dorris Downie, second generation member, said: "We are over the moon to have Orla join our family, she is gorgeous and we are thrilled to bits that there are now five generations of females in our family."
The close-knit family have never moved too far from each other, living in Dunfermline, Townhill and High Valleyfield.
Agnes Gedrim, 95, moved to the Matthew Fyfe Care Home in May and her home is very much the centre of family life.
Dorris Downie, said: "Family is everything to us. We are always here for each other and I am very happy that we have stayed so close."
